The Role:
This role is responsible for the end-to-end examination of vendor-related documentation to ensure strict compliance with internal policies, statutory regulations, and contractual obligations.
The Specialist acts as the primary gatekeeper throughout the vendor lifecycle—evaluating credentials during onboarding, verifying performance and billing during active engagements, and ensuring proper closure post-processing. By identifying potential risks, discrepancies, or fraudulent activities, the Specialist protects the company from financial loss and legal liability while maintaining seamless operational workflows.

Key Responsibilities:
Pre-Processing and Onboarding Vetting :
The role initiates the vendor lifecycle through comprehensive due diligence and legal screening to ensure all partners meet corporate standards. It validates business licenses, tax registrations, and insurance certifications while reviewing draft agreements for unfavorable terms or legal inconsistencies. By verifying these credentials upfront, the position mitigates institutional risk and ensures only compliant vendors are on boarded.
Processing and Active Monitoring:
During active engagements, the role monitors payment compliance by cross-referencing invoices against approved Purchase Orders and executed contracts. It coordinates with internal stakeholders to confirm work milestones are legally achieved before authorizing any disbursements. Additionally, it ensures strict adherence to regional tax laws, verifying that all statutory deductions are accurately calculated and applied.
Post-Processing and Audit Oversight :
Following payment, the role transitions into a reconciliation function to maintain a transparent financial trail. It performs regular audits to identify and rectify overpayments or billing errors while maintaining a secure, organized repository of all vetted documents for audit readiness. If discrepancies arise, the position leads the investigation with the Finance and Legal departments to resolve disputes and secure refunds.
Lifecycle Document Vetting :
The position continuously vets the ongoing legal eligibility of active vendors by tracking the expiration of critical compliance documents, such as recruitment licenses and professional indemnity insurance. It proactively requests and evaluates updated documentation before existing credentials lapse. This ongoing scrutiny ensures that every vendor supporting the Deputy Manager remains fully compliant and legally authorized to operate throughout the entire duration of the contract.
